Russian Prime Minister Dmitry Medvedev along with entire Cabinet Submits Resignation as Prez Putin proposes constitutional changes
- On 15 January 2020, Russian Prime Minister Dmitry Medvedev as well as the entire Russian government submitted resignation to President Vladimir Putin, after President announced a range of constitutional changes.
- Following the resignation, President Putin has proposed the head of Russia’s tax service Mikhail Mishustin for the post of prime minister.
- Medvedev’s Cabinet will continue to exercise power until the new Cabinet is formed.
